Practical Designer Notes for Implementation
Before integrating this SVG design or PNG design into your workflow, consider these technical and strategic checks:
- Color Palette Testing: Experiment with the design using your brand’s primary colors. Does it clash or complement? Adjusting hues can help it blend seamlessly with your existing visual identity.
- Black and White Usage: Preview the asset in grayscale to ensure the silhouette and text remain legible without color cues.
- Font Pairing: Evaluate how this design pairs with other typography. It generally works well with sans serif fonts for modern clarity, script fonts for a personal touch, or display fonts for emphasis. Avoid pairing it with overly decorative handwritten fonts that may reduce readability.
- Mobile Responsiveness: Always preview the graphic on mobile devices. Text-heavy designs can become illegible at small sizes, so ensure the core message is conveyed even when scaled down.
